Les travaux de terrassement lors de l'aménagement des enceintes sportives a mis au jour des blocs de grès gris, inusité dans le secteur. Il est possible que ces blocs soient en rapport avec la Pierre Bouine, pierre borne en occitan local, qui marquait la limite de commune (ND-de-Sanilhac et Eglise-Neuve-de-Vergt). Le Lieu-dit porte le toponyme 'La Pierre grise"
Il existe un point menhir sur le flanc de colline, au nord de la salle de sport. Les pierres ne viennent pas d'un mégalithe détruit.
Les blocs ont été disposés sous les arbres, à gauche de l'entrée de l'enceinte sportive.
